Introduction
Motor vehicle crashes are the top cause of death for people aged 15–24. The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ration reports that distracted driving was responsible for 2,841 fatalities in 2018, and that the same year saw 400,000 injuries resulting from distracted-driving collisions. Distracted driving is a serious public-safety issue, and it is especially common among younger drivers. While they are not the only group involved, young drivers who operate vehicles while distracted present real danger to themselves and others.
